House of Sorbs in Bautzen
Stamp information:
Text on stamp: House of Sorbs in Bautzen
Languages: German on left side of stamp, Upper Sorbian on right side
Additional information:
Built in 1904, the House of Sorbs in Bautzen was regarded as the greatest Sorbian cultural center. With the rise of the Nazi's, the House of Sorbs was confiscated by the Third Reich in the 1930's. Aside from confiscating the cultural center, the Third Reich banned the use of the Sorbian language, disbanded the newspapers, political interests and all other signs of the Sorbian culture. During the 1940's, the S.S. burned the House of Sorbs in Bautzen.
